Manufacturing Technician required to work the night shift (11pm to 7 am from Sunday night to Friday morning) at our medical device clients packaging area.
Experience in medical device companies or other highly regulated environments, as well as experience with automation is required for this role.
PLC, Mechanical, pneumatic and electronic knowledge is essential.
Key responsibilities:
* Work with Manufacturing Engineers in developing, trouble shooting, standardising and improving existing production methods and procedures.
* Work on Electronic troubleshooting, PLC. programming, electronic hardware interfacing.
* Maintain a critical spares inventory for key maintenance items to minimise downtime.
* Assist ME's in investigating and implementing new production methods.
* Assist ME's in design methods, part sourcing and documentation.
* Perform equipment qualifications and validations, including report writing etc.
* Design, specify, manufacture, test and document production equipment, changes and improvements.
* Interface with a variety of stakeholders, along with outside vendors when necessary while performing the above.
* Take responsibility for preventative maintenance procedures with an assigned process or area.
* Communicates any concerns about work process regarding environmental impact, health or safety issues to their Manager.
